Title :
Survey on Planar Parameterization of Triangular Meshes

Abstract :
Planar parameterization of triangular meshes is an essential problem of Digital Geometry Processing, especially for texture mapping, remeshing and mesh editing. This paper investigates the latest theoretical and practical results on planar parameterization. Comparisons of several important algorithms on their theoretical basis, complexity, applied environments and numerical implementations are presented in detail. Besides, a new barycentric mapping algorithm is proposed for the planar parameterization of triangular meshes based on convex combinations. Our algorithm is the combination of harmonic mapping and mean-value theorem, so having the priority of conformality, low-distortion and robustness.
